1 | // SPDX-License-Identifier: GPL-2.0 |
2 | /* | |
3 | * Qualcomm APCS clock controller driver | |
4 | * | |
5 | * Copyright (c) 2017, Linaro Limited | |
6 | * Author: Georgi Djakov <georgi.djakov@linaro.org> | |
7 | */ | |
8 | ||
9 | #include <linux/clk.h> | |
10 | #include <linux/clk-provider.h> | |
11 | #include <linux/kernel.h> | |
12 | #include <linux/module.h> | |
13 | #include <linux/slab.h> | |
14 | #include <linux/platform_device.h> | |
15 | #include <linux/regmap.h> | |
16 | ||
17 | #include "clk-regmap.h" | |
18 | #include "clk-regmap-mux-div.h" | |
19 | ||
20 | static const u32 gpll0_a53cc_map[] = { 4, 5 }; | |
21 | ||
22 | static const char * const gpll0_a53cc[] = { | |
23 | "gpll0_vote", | |
24 | "a53pll", | |
25 | }; | |
26 | ||
27 | /* | |
28 | * We use the notifier function for switching to a temporary safe configuration | |
29 | * (mux and divider), while the A53 PLL is reconfigured. | |
30 | */ | |
31 | static int a53cc_notifier_cb(struct notifier_block *nb, unsigned long event, | |
32 | void *data) | |
33 | { | |
34 | int ret = 0; | |
35 | struct clk_regmap_mux_div *md = container_of(nb, | |
36 | struct clk_regmap_mux_div, | |
37 | clk_nb); | |
38 | if (event == PRE_RATE_CHANGE) | |
39 | /* set the mux and divider to safe frequency (400mhz) */ | |
40 | ret = mux_div_set_src_div(md, 4, 3); | |
41 | ||
42 | return notifier_from_errno(ret); | |
43 | } | |
44 | ||
45 | static int qcom_apcs_msm8916_clk_probe(struct platform_device *pdev) | |
46 | { | |
47 | struct device *dev = &pdev->dev; | |
48 | struct device *parent = dev->parent; | |
49 | struct clk_regmap_mux_div *a53cc; | |
50 | struct regmap *regmap; | |
51 | struct clk_init_data init = { }; | |
55c19eee | 52 | int ret = -ENODEV; |
81ac3884 GD |
53 | |
54 | regmap = dev_get_regmap(parent, NULL); | |
55c19eee | 55 | if (!regmap) { |
81ac3884 GD |
56 | dev_err(dev, "failed to get regmap: %d\n", ret); |
57 | return ret; | |
58 | } | |
59 | ||
60 | a53cc = devm_kzalloc(dev, sizeof(*a53cc), GFP_KERNEL); | |
61 | if (!a53cc) | |
62 | return -ENOMEM; | |
63 | ||
64 | init.name = "a53mux"; | |
65 | init.parent_names = gpll0_a53cc; | |
66 | init.num_parents = ARRAY_SIZE(gpll0_a53cc); | |
67 | init.ops = &clk_regmap_mux_div_ops; | |
68 | init.flags = CLK_SET_RATE_PARENT; | |
69 | ||
70 | a53cc->clkr.hw.init = &init; | |
71 | a53cc->clkr.regmap = regmap; | |
72 | a53cc->reg_offset = 0x50; | |
73 | a53cc->hid_width = 5; | |
74 | a53cc->hid_shift = 0; | |
75 | a53cc->src_width = 3; | |
76 | a53cc->src_shift = 8; | |
77 | a53cc->parent_map = gpll0_a53cc_map; | |
78 | ||
79 | a53cc->pclk = devm_clk_get(parent, NULL); | |
80 | if (IS_ERR(a53cc->pclk)) { | |
81 | ret = PTR_ERR(a53cc->pclk); | |
82 | dev_err(dev, "failed to get clk: %d\n", ret); | |
83 | return ret; | |
84 | } | |
85 | ||
86 | a53cc->clk_nb.notifier_call = a53cc_notifier_cb; | |
87 | ret = clk_notifier_register(a53cc->pclk, &a53cc->clk_nb); | |
88 | if (ret) { | |
89 | dev_err(dev, "failed to register clock notifier: %d\n", ret); | |
90 | return ret; | |
91 | } | |
92 | ||
93 | ret = devm_clk_register_regmap(dev, &a53cc->clkr); | |
94 | if (ret) { | |
95 | dev_err(dev, "failed to register regmap clock: %d\n", ret); | |
96 | goto err; | |
97 | } | |
98 | ||
99 | ret = of_clk_add_hw_provider(parent->of_node, of_clk_hw_simple_get, | |
100 | &a53cc->clkr.hw); | |
101 | if (ret) { | |
102 | dev_err(dev, "failed to add clock provider: %d\n", ret); | |
103 | goto err; | |
104 | } | |
105 | ||
106 | platform_set_drvdata(pdev, a53cc); | |
107 | ||
108 | return 0; | |
109 | ||
110 | err: | |
111 | clk_notifier_unregister(a53cc->pclk, &a53cc->clk_nb); | |
112 | return ret; | |
113 | } | |
114 | ||
115 | static int qcom_apcs_msm8916_clk_remove(struct platform_device *pdev) | |
116 | { | |
117 | struct clk_regmap_mux_div *a53cc = platform_get_drvdata(pdev); | |
118 | struct device *parent = pdev->dev.parent; | |
119 | ||
120 | clk_notifier_unregister(a53cc->pclk, &a53cc->clk_nb); | |
121 | of_clk_del_provider(parent->of_node); | |
122 | ||
123 | return 0; | |
124 | } | |
125 | ||
126 | static struct platform_driver qcom_apcs_msm8916_clk_driver = { | |
127 | .probe = qcom_apcs_msm8916_clk_probe, | |
128 | .remove = qcom_apcs_msm8916_clk_remove, | |
129 | .driver = { | |
130 | .name = "qcom-apcs-msm8916-clk", | |
131 | }, | |
132 | }; | |
133 | module_platform_driver(qcom_apcs_msm8916_clk_driver); | |
134 | ||
135 | MODULE_AUTHOR("Georgi Djakov <georgi.djakov@linaro.org>"); | |
136 | MODULE_LICENSE("GPL v2"); | |
137 | MODULE_DESCRIPTION("Qualcomm MSM8916 APCS clock driver"); |
